Housing Stock in Zduny Municipality 2023

In 2023, Zduny municipality ranked 1720 of 2,478 Polish municipalities. Dwelling stock shrank by 17 units -0.91% between 2018-2023, at 1,841.

Among 1984 declining municipalities, ranked in bottom 20% for rate of decline. Within Łowicki county, ranked 5 of 10 municipalities. In Łódź province, ranked 100.

Based on 31 years of official GUS housing market statistics for Łowicki county municipalities within Łódź province.
